How Much Physical Activity Is Enough?
Recently released guidelines for physical activity provide recommendations for all healthy adults between 18 and 65 years old. According to these guidelines, healthy adults should exercise moderately for at least 30 minutes daily. And, they advise that healthy adults should exercise five days per week.

The good news is that ANY physical activity, even running errands, may benefit cardiovascular health. The bad news is that most Americans do not receive enough physical activity.   • B Vitamin Complex – as vitamins B3, B6 and B12 convert and metabolize fats, proteins, carbohydrates and starches into usable energy, they’re important to effective weight management. Vitamin B6 also speeds up other cellular chemical reactions. The form of B6 known as pyridoxal 5'-phosphate (PLP) plays a role in roughly 100 essential enzymatic reactions, including that of human metabolism.
  • Manganese – this essential trace element activates the enzymes necessary for metabolizing fats, carbohydrates, amino acids, and cholesterol.
  • Magnesium – this essential mineral is responsible for producing and transporting adenosine triphosphate (ATP), the body’s source of energy.
